Legends Arcade


Legends Arcade is an arcade, now featuring a kitchen and bar, located in downtown Olympia. Founded in 2022 by Patrick and Christina Cosrtelo, at the time of writing this post, they are about to celebrate their first year open for business! The arcade now features a delicious kitchen and bar, serving a hot food menu, drinks and game-inspired cocktails.

The arcade features well over 50 token-operated games, including retro arcade machines, pinball, foosball, skeeball, and more. They have a carefully curated soundtrack and modern mood lighting to create a unique experience for all ages. They switch to a 21+ environment after 9 pm.

There are options for party packages and arcade takeovers. Tournaments are offered for Pinball and Foosball, with plans for a Skeeball League too!

Legends Arcade Olympia

The business is located at 109 State Ave NE, Olympia, WA 98501 (corner of State and Capital), in the historical Olympia Press Building which was built in 1922 and housed several local newspapers, including the Olympian.
